Tiny Mirrors to Help VIRUS Spot Trails of Dark Energy
SANTA ANA, Calif., Aug. 15, 2011 — Precision Glass & Optics recently delivered specialized optical mirrors for use in building VIRUS, a key instrument for the Hobby-Eberly Telescope Dark Energy Experiment (HETDEX), a $36 million project that will study dark energy, the force that causes the expansion of the universe to speed up, rather than slow down.
